So sorry to hear that you have a charge that you did not approve of.
I would start by reviewing your purchase history for the charge > https://support.apple.com/en-us/HT204088
If you located the charge and it ends up being a subscription, you can manage your subscriptions in your settings and cancel it. When you cancel the subscription, it does remain active until the next billing cycle and if you decide to resubscribe in the future you will be in eligible for any future free trials or offers and the pricing may vary.
How to cancel a subscription > https://support.apple.com/en-us/HT202039
Please note thats if you did not cancel the free trial or subscription at least 24 hours before renewal date, you will be charged.
If you are not able to locate the charge in your purchase history, please check everyones purchase history in your household.
https://support.apple.com/en-us/HT201382 > If you see 'apple.com/bill' on your billing statement
If you do locate the charge, you can process your own refund request on reportaproblem.apple.com
Please take note that it may take up to 48 hours before Apple makes a decision on your eligibility for the refund, and if you are eligible it can take up to 30 days to get the money back. IF it is a subscription, it will end on or 48 hours after the approval date. If your refund is not approved, it will remain active until the next billing cycle but will not renew on you. If you decide to resubscribe in the future you will be in eligible for any future free trials or offers and the pricing may vary. You can always check the status of that refund request on reportaproblem.apple.com and also do future refund request on there was well.

its not about the fingerprint. It's about your payment method. Anyone can add your payment method to their device/ apple id if they have the information for your card.
You also could have had an unpaid order on your Apple ID.
Have you recently updated your payment method and then all of a sudden charged?
if so, that means there was a billing issue with your card, and once you updated it or funds we're put on the payment method on file, then it charged you even though you cancelled.
if there was a billing issue, and you cancelled the subscription that will not remove the unpaid balance that is due.

Have you checked all devices purchase history in the house?
I would contact Apple Support if you have exhausted all those steps above.
Apple will review your account and if they can't find it, they may ask for your credit card information to pull up the charge that way.
If they locate the charge on a unrelated account, they will not be able to tell you any information about the charge or who that account holder is.
